Job description

Class 2 Driver

Reports to: Warehouse & Distribution Manager

Depot: LWC Andover

Overview

To deliver products to customers within a specific area in a safe and friendly manner. Responsible for the care and upkeep of your designated vehicle. To provide excellent customer service standards to every customer.

Main Duties
  • The responsibility of preparing the vehicle by conducting operator maintenance, ensuring all products for delivery are correct and that they have been loaded onto the vehicle correctly and safely.
  • Responsible for completing delivery notes, return sheets and collecting payments.
  • Execute any special requests from customers by picking up and delivering items as directed on the delivery note.
  • Maintain customer confidence by keeping information strictly confidential regarding premises security and operational information.
  • Responsibility for checking the run sheets and picking orders for your deliveries and routing.
  • To plan your route and requirements for the drop by studying the schedule and any requests by the customer that are on the delivery note.
  • Make customers aware of any stock shortages or problems with their delivery.
  • Responsible for returning all empty cases and gas bottles, and ensuring that they are correctly stored in the empties yard and unloaded in the correct manner.
  • Ensure that correct health and safety procedures are adhered to.
  • To complete all required checks and ensure that check sheets are passed to the distribution manager.
  • The ability to help in the warehouse when required.
  • To look presentable in the correct LWC Drinks uniform at all times.

Please note, this role may involve physical and manual handling activities.

Knowledge and Experience
  • Good safety practices and driving habits.
  • Possess the correct driving licence required for the vehicle.
  • Good communication skills.
  • Excellent customer service skills.
The role
  • 5 days per week, Monday to Friday, 7am-3.30pm.
  • 40 hours per week.
  • £2,000 discretionary bonus dependent on KPIs, after successful completion of a 6-month probation period.
LWC Drinks Ltd provides licensed establishments with all their bar and sundry supplies. However, we are more than just a distributor, becoming the fastest growing privately owned drinks company in Britain, placing 24th in the Sunday Times PWC Profit Track 100. Our aim is to provide the best customer service in the industry, employing over 1,500 people at 18 depots across the UK, with a Support Centre and Hub Distribution Centre based in Manchester.
